Hey guys,

Having another minor problem with my new 360. I have two brand new games, Gears of War and Rainbow Six Vegas. Each time I have played them, I have gotten at least 1 Cd Read Error stating that the Cd is unreadable and it needs to be cleaned. These both happened when the Cd was directly inserted from the new box directly to the 360. So the data side of each Cd should have no scratches or fingerprints. It has happened twice with Gears of War and once with Rainbow Six so far. Each time, a restart of the system usually fixes the problem. Is this problem common? Should I be worried? I've gotten this error when the game DVD was scratched (which is what you would expect). Also, my original Dead Rising disc which looked pristine gave me the exact same error at the exact same spots. Exchanged it with a new disc and it works just fine.

I would try blowing the inside of the drive w/ a can of air and see if that helps. There is probably some dust on the optics of the drive. If that doesn't get you anywhere, either exchange the unit w/ a new one at the retail outlet you purchased the xbox from, or call MS and have them fix it.

You can re-download on whatever 360 you want. You'll just have to be signed in to Live to actually use the content.

Your achievements are stored on the HDD as well as on Live. Just make sure you connect to Live before you get rid of your HDD and all your achievements should be intact. Keep in mind that unless you copy your games saves, everything else will not be saved (including progress towards an achievement).
